Performance

The core difference lies in the chipsets. The Huawei nova 5T’s Kirin 980, built on a 7nm process, boasts a more complex CPU configuration: two high-performance Cortex-A76 cores clocked at 2.6 GHz, *two additional* Cortex-A76 cores at 1.92 GHz, and four Cortex-A55 cores at 1.8 GHz. This contrasts with the Honor 9X’s Kirin 810, which has two Cortex-A76 cores at 2.27 GHz and six Cortex-A55 cores at 1.88 GHz. The Kirin 980’s additional A76 cores provide a significant advantage in multi-threaded workloads and sustained performance. While both are 7nm chips, the 980’s architecture is more robust. The nova 5T will exhibit smoother performance in graphically intensive games and faster app loading times. The Honor 9X’s 810 will be more power efficient, potentially leading to slightly longer battery life during less demanding tasks.

❓ Is the Kirin 810 in the Honor 9X sufficient for playing demanding games like PUBG or Genshin Impact?
The Kirin 810 is capable of running these games, but you’ll likely need to lower graphics settings for a consistently smooth experience. The Kirin 980 in the nova 5T offers a more comfortable gaming experience at higher settings due to its more powerful CPU and GPU.
